Transaction 5d5c3cda31689f857c04e5a067706e123101e6965cd53343612e73895afac697
1 Input
1 Output
-
5d5c3cda31689f857c04e5a067706e123101e6965cd53343612e73895afac697:0
- value
- 1041915
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 19f9b223bbf377e6e429082f163107dba98d028d OP_EQUAL
- address
- 344MwWeAFhovep7LjwvxzGcNVaeh3SskuC